Understanding Virtual Try-Ons
Virtual try-on technology uses augmented reality (AR) and AI algorithms to create a simulated experience where customers can see how a product would look or feel in real life. This technology is particularly beneficial in the realm of sports equipment, where fit and functionality are crucial to performance.
The Role of AI in Virtual Try-Ons
AI enhances virtual try-on experiences by analyzing user data and preferences to deliver tailored recommendations. By leveraging machine learning, these systems can improve their accuracy over time, learning from user interactions to provide increasingly relevant suggestions.
Key AI-Driven Tools for Sports Equipment Shopping
Several innovative AI-driven tools are currently making waves in the sporting goods market. Here are a few notable examples:
1. Nike Fit
Nike Fit is an AI-powered tool that helps customers find their perfect shoe size. By using a combination of AR and computer vision, the app scans the user’s feet and provides precise measurements, ensuring a more accurate fit. This not only enhances customer satisfaction but also reduces the likelihood of returns due to sizing issues.
2. Adidas Virtual Try-On
Adidas has embraced AR technology to allow users to virtually try on shoes. Customers can use their smartphones to see how different styles look on their feet, providing a more engaging shopping experience. This tool not only showcases the product but also encourages users to explore various options without the need for physical trials.
3. Zeekit
Zeekit offers a virtual fitting room that allows users to upload their images and try on various clothing items from different brands. While primarily focused on apparel, the technology can be adapted for sports gear, enabling customers to visualize how equipment fits and functions on their bodies.
Benefits of AI-Driven Virtual Try-Ons
The implementation of virtual try-ons in sports equipment shopping presents several advantages:
- Enhanced Customer Experience: Virtual try-ons provide a fun and interactive way for customers to engage with products, leading to increased satisfaction and loyalty.
- Reduced Returns: By allowing customers to visualize products before purchase, retailers can significantly decrease the rate of returns, which is a major challenge in e-commerce.
- Informed Decision Making: AI tools can offer personalized recommendations based on user preferences and past purchases, helping customers make informed choices.
Challenges and Considerations
While the benefits of AI-driven virtual try-ons are substantial, there are challenges to consider. Ensuring data privacy and security is paramount, as these tools often require personal information to deliver tailored experiences. Additionally, businesses must invest in high-quality technology to ensure accurate representations of products, as poor execution can lead to customer dissatisfaction.
